Bring the Best and Most Refreshing Bathtub Home

by Newsy Siso on Nov 1, 2018

Having a bathtub in your bathroom is an excellent addition. You can take a few hours off to be alone, and relax. You can choose from different types of bathtubs that could be suitable for your bathroom, and your preference.

There was a time when bathtubs were a luxury, and only the wealthy could afford them. However, with the increase in the availability of bathtubs today along with their affordability, you don’t need to be rich to have one at home. If you are looking into purchasing a bathtub, here are some tips to consider.

Bathrubs

Determine the right shape

You need the right bathtub shape because not all forms are perfect for your bathroom. You might have a hard time moving around if the tub is an odd shape. The classic rectangular shape could be perfect for you, but if you have enough space, a freestanding tub will do.

Choose the right material

Cast iron, marble, granite, and acrylic are among the most common materials used in making tubs. There are reasons for selecting each type of material. Steel bathtubs are usually the most durable, while acrylic is the most affordable. However, the material is only one factor that determines the cost. Choose the material depending on how much you can afford, and what you think would be suitable for the theme that you have in mind for your bathroom. A steel tub might be durable and luxurious-looking, but might not be the right fit for the theme.

Set your budget

You need to have an idea of how much you are willing to spend on a tub. The price varies according to many factors, including the size, material, and brand. You need to set a budget from the start, so you will only select from the choices within your budget range. You also need to look at the cost of installing the tub. Some stores provide free installation as part of the deal, while for others, you need to look for someone to install it for you, and you need to set aside an amount for the installation fee.
